Choosing the Right Grinding Wheel for Steel: Your Essential Guide

Finding the perfect grinding wheel for steel can make a big difference in your projects. It helps you get clean cuts, smooth finishes, and sharp edges. This guide will help you understand what to look for so you can make the best choice.

1. Key Features to Look For

When you shop for a grinding wheel, keep these important features in mind:

A. Grit Size
  • Coarse Grit: These wheels have larger abrasive grains. They remove material quickly. Use them for heavy-duty tasks like rough shaping or removing a lot of rust.
  • Medium Grit: These are good for general-purpose grinding. They offer a balance between speed and finish.
  • Fine Grit: These wheels have smaller abrasive grains. They create smooth surfaces. Use them for finishing work or when you need a polished look.
B. Wheel Diameter and Thickness
  • Diameter: The wheel’s diameter needs to match your grinder. A larger grinder usually takes a larger wheel.
  • Thickness: Thicker wheels last longer and are stronger. Thinner wheels are better for cutting and can be more precise.
C. Arbor Hole Size
  • This is the hole in the center of the wheel. It must fit the spindle of your grinder. Check your grinder’s manual for the correct size.
D. Maximum RPM Rating
  • Every wheel has a speed limit (RPM – revolutions per minute). Your grinder’s speed must be at or below the wheel’s rating. Going faster can cause the wheel to break.

2. Important Materials

Grinding wheels are made from different materials. The abrasive grains and the bond holding them together are key.

A. Abrasive Grains
  • Aluminum Oxide: This is the most common abrasive. It works well on most steels. Different types of aluminum oxide exist for different steel hardnesses.
  • Silicon Carbide: This grain is harder and sharper than aluminum oxide. It’s great for grinding softer metals, non-ferrous metals, and non-metals.
  • Zirconia Alumina: This is a strong, durable abrasive. It’s good for tough, high-temperature grinding. It lasts a long time.
  • Ceramic Alumina: This is the strongest and longest-lasting abrasive. It’s ideal for very hard steels and high-volume work.
B. Bonding Agents
  • Resinoid: This is a strong synthetic binder. It’s good for high-speed grinding and cutting. It offers good flexibility.
  • Vitrified: This is like glass. It’s very hard and rigid. Vitrified bonds are good for precise grinding and cooler cuts. They are also durable.

3. Factors That Improve or Reduce Quality

Several things affect how well a grinding wheel performs:

A. Factors That Improve Quality
  • High-Quality Abrasive Grains: Better grains cut faster and last longer.
  • Strong Bonding Agent: A good bond holds the grains firmly but allows them to break away when dull. This keeps the wheel sharp.
  • Proper Manufacturing: Wheels made with care and precision are safer and more effective.
  • Correct Wheel Selection: Using the right wheel for the job is crucial.
B. Factors That Reduce Quality
  • Using the Wrong Wheel: A wheel not meant for steel will perform poorly. It might wear out fast or not cut well.
  • Overheating the Wheel: Excessive heat can damage the bond and the steel you’re working on.
  • Applying Too Much Pressure: Forcing the wheel can break it or cause it to wear down unevenly.
  • Damaged Wheels: Cracked or chipped wheels are dangerous and should never be used.

Frequently Asked Questions (FAQ) About Grinding Wheels for Steel

Q1: What is the most common type of grinding wheel for steel?

A1: For general steel grinding, aluminum oxide wheels with a resinoid or vitrified bond are very common and work well.

Q2: Can I use a grinding wheel designed for wood on steel?

A2: No, you should never use a grinding wheel designed for wood on steel. They are made with different materials and will not perform safely or effectively.

Q3: How do I know if a grinding wheel is safe to use?

A3: Always inspect the wheel for cracks or damage before use. Make sure the RPM rating is higher than your grinder’s speed. Never use a damaged wheel.

Q4: What does “grit size” mean on a grinding wheel?

A4: Grit size refers to the size of the abrasive particles on the wheel. Smaller numbers mean coarser grit (removes more material), and larger numbers mean finer grit (smoother finish).

Q5: How long should a grinding wheel last?

A5: The lifespan of a grinding wheel depends on the material, the type of work, and how you use it. High-quality wheels used correctly can last a long time.

Q6: Can I grind stainless steel with the same wheel as regular steel?

A6: While some general-purpose wheels can work, stainless steel can be trickier. It generates more heat. You might get better results with a wheel specifically designed for stainless steel or harder alloys.

Q7: What’s the difference between a grinding wheel and a cut-off wheel?

A7: Grinding wheels are thicker and designed to remove material from the surface. Cut-off wheels are thin and designed for cutting through metal.

Q8: Is it okay to get a grinding wheel wet?

A8: Generally, no. Most grinding wheels, especially those with resinoid bonds, are not meant to be used with water. Water can damage the bond. Vitrified wheels are sometimes used with coolant, but check the manufacturer’s recommendations.

Q9: What safety gear do I need when using a grinding wheel?

A9: You must wear safety glasses or a face shield, hearing protection, and gloves. A dust mask is also a good idea.
